DC "Real Housewife" Teams with Lela Rose for DC Fashion Show

Mary Amons' Labels for Love combines fashion, art and philanthropy to raise money for the Children's National Medical Center.

Washington Life magazine's WLTV was on the runway recently to catch potential "DC Real Housewife" Mary Amons' "Labels for Love" fashion show, which combined the fashion of Lela Rose's Spring 2010 collection and art from local DC artists to raise money for the Children's National Medical Center.
